Characteristics and Suitability

Flat Acrylic Frames are the most common and versatile, characterized by their slim profile and smooth, transparent surface. They are suitable for standard display needs where cost efficiency and ease of handling are priorities. These frames are ideal for mass production and quick deployment, making them a preferred choice for retailers and small businesses seeking economical options. When purchasing, B2B buyers should consider thickness and edge finishing to ensure durability and aesthetic appeal.

3D Shadow Box Frames offer depth through multiple acrylic layers, creating a three-dimensional effect that enhances visual impact. They are highly customizable, suitable for premium branding, art exhibitions, and museum displays where showcasing depth and detail is essential. Buyers should evaluate the thickness, mounting options, and overall robustness, especially if the frames will be transported frequently or used in high-traffic environments.

Hinged or Modular Frames are distinguished by their interlocking or removable components, enabling easy assembly and disassembly. This makes them ideal for trade shows, rental displays, or environments requiring frequent updates. Their reusability can lead to cost savings over time. However, manufacturers should ensure high precision in manufacturing tolerances to maintain stability and visual integrity.

Anti-Reflective Coated Frames incorporate special coatings to minimize glare, providing clearer visibility in brightly lit environments. These are well-suited for high-end retail, galleries, and corporate settings where visual clarity is critical. B2B buyers need to consider the coating quality, compatibility with other materials, and potential cost implications, balancing premium appearance with budget constraints.

Custom-Shaped Frames are tailored to specific branding or aesthetic requirements, often featuring unique contours, cutouts, or logos. They serve high-profile projects, luxury brand displays, and bespoke installations. When sourcing these, buyers should focus on lead times, design flexibility, and manufacturing capabilities, as complex shapes may involve longer production cycles and higher costs.

Strategic Material Selection Guide for lucite picture frames

Material Analysis for Lucite Picture Frames

When selecting materials for lucite picture frames, B2B buyers must consider a range of properties that influence product performance, durability, manufacturing complexity, and compliance with international standards. The most common materials include acrylic (PMMA), polycarbonate (PC), and PETG. Each offers distinct advantages and limitations, which impact their suitability across different markets and applications.

Acrylic (Polymethyl Methacrylate, PMMA)

Acrylic is the most popular choice for lucite picture frames due to its excellent optical clarity and aesthetic appeal. It boasts high light transmittance (around 92%), making it ideal for showcasing artwork and photographs with minimal distortion. Acrylic also offers good UV resistance, which helps preserve images over time, especially in environments with significant sunlight exposure.

Pros:
– Superior optical clarity and gloss
– Good weather resistance and UV stability
– Lightweight and easy to cut or shape
– Cost-effective relative to other high-performance plastics

Cons:
– Susceptible to scratching; requires careful handling and finishing
– Less impact-resistant than polycarbonate, leading to potential breakage under high force
– Can crack or craze under prolonged exposure to certain solvents or high temperatures

Impact on Application:
Acrylic’s clarity and UV resistance make it suitable for high-end art displays and retail environments. However, its lower impact resistance requires consideration in high-traffic or outdoor settings. For international buyers, acrylic complies with ASTM D-4802 and EN 71 standards, making it widely acceptable globally, including in Europe and the Middle East.


Polycarbonate (PC)

Polycarbonate is known for its exceptional impact resistance and toughness, making it a durable alternative to acrylic. It maintains optical clarity but tends to have a slightly higher haze compared to acrylic. Polycarbonate also withstands higher temperatures (up to 135°C), which can be advantageous in certain environments.

Pros:
– Highly impact-resistant; virtually unbreakable
– Good temperature resistance
– Suitable for outdoor applications with exposure to physical stress

Cons:
– More expensive than acrylic
– Prone to scratching unless coated with a hard surface layer
– Slightly lower optical clarity, with potential internal haze over time

Impact on Application:
Ideal for public or outdoor installations where durability is critical. Polycarbonate’s robustness aligns with markets in Africa and the Middle East, where environmental stresses are higher. It also meets international standards like UL 94 V-0 for flame retardancy, which is often required in commercial applications.


PETG (Polyethylene Terephthalate Glycol)

PETG is gaining popularity due to its excellent balance of clarity, toughness, and ease of fabrication. It offers good chemical resistance and is less prone to scratching than acrylic, especially when treated with surface coatings.

Pros:
– Good impact resistance and flexibility
– Excellent optical clarity with minimal haze
– Easier to thermoform and fabricate than acrylic or polycarbonate

Cons:
– Slightly more expensive than acrylic
– Lower UV resistance unless specially coated
– Can absorb moisture if not properly stored, affecting optical quality

Impact on Application:
Suitable for applications requiring complex shaping or where impact resistance is a priority. For international buyers, PETG complies with JIS and ASTM standards, making it compatible with various regulatory environments. Its ease of fabrication benefits markets with diverse manufacturing capabilities, such as South America and Europe.

In-depth Look: Manufacturing Processes and Quality Assurance for lucite picture frames

Manufacturing Processes for Lucite Picture Frames

The production of lucite (acrylic) picture frames involves a series of carefully controlled stages to ensure high quality, durability, and aesthetic appeal. These stages encompass material preparation, forming, assembly, and finishing, each requiring precise techniques and strict adherence to standards.

Material Preparation

The process begins with sourcing high-grade acrylic sheets that meet industry standards such as ISO 9001 for quality management. Material selection is crucial; buyers should specify transparency, color consistency, and chemical resistance based on application needs. Suppliers often conduct incoming quality control (IQC) to verify raw material specifications, including thickness uniformity, optical clarity, and absence of defects such as bubbles or inclusions.

Forming and Molding

The core of manufacturing involves shaping the acrylic sheets into the desired frame profiles. Common techniques include:

  • Thermoforming: Acrylic sheets are heated uniformly to a pliable temperature (around 160°C) and then molded into frames using custom dies or molds. This method allows for complex shapes and precise dimensions.
  • Injection Molding: For mass production, especially with smaller or intricate frames, injection molding offers high repeatability and tight tolerances. The acrylic resin is melted and injected into precision molds, cooled, and ejected.

Throughout forming, maintaining dimensional stability and surface integrity is critical. Advanced mold design and temperature control prevent warping, surface imperfections, and optical distortions.

Assembly

Post-forming, the components—typically two acrylic sheets with a decorative backing—are assembled. Assembly techniques include:

  • Bonding: Chemical or solvent bonding is common, utilizing acrylic-specific adhesives that create transparent, durable joints. Proper surface preparation and cleaning are essential to avoid bubbles or weak bonds.
  • Mechanical Fastening: Sometimes, frames incorporate metal or plastic clips for assembly, especially when interchangeability or modularity is desired.

Manufacturers may incorporate UV stabilizers or anti-scratch coatings at this stage, depending on customer specifications. Precise alignment during assembly ensures the frame’s aesthetic quality and structural integrity.

Finishing

The final stage involves polishing, surface treatment, and quality enhancement:

  • Edge Polishing: Achieved through buffing and grinding to remove burrs and produce smooth, transparent edges.
  • Surface Coatings: Protective layers, such as anti-scratch or UV-resistant coatings, are applied to enhance durability.
  • Inspection and Packaging: Each frame undergoes thorough visual and dimensional inspection before packaging. Protective films are often applied to prevent scratches during transit.

Quality Control (QC) in Lucite Frame Manufacturing

Robust QC protocols are essential for meeting international standards and satisfying B2B buyer expectations across diverse markets. Quality assurance involves multiple checkpoints, standardized testing, and third-party audits.

International Standards & Industry Certifications

  • ISO 9001: The most recognized quality management system standard, ensuring consistent product quality, process control, and continuous improvement.
  • CE Certification: Required for products sold within the European Economic Area, confirming compliance with health, safety, and environmental requirements.
  • Other Certifications: Depending on the target market, certifications like UL, RoHS, or specific industry standards may be necessary, especially for electrical or environmentally sensitive components.

Buyers should verify that suppliers hold relevant certifications and can provide valid documentation.

QC Checkpoints and Testing Methods

  1. Incoming Quality Control (IQC): Verifies raw materials against specified standards. Tests include optical clarity measurement, thickness verification, and defect inspection via visual and microscopic examination.
  2. In-Process Quality Control (IPQC): Monitors each manufacturing stage. Techniques include dimensional checks with calipers or laser measurement systems, surface inspection for scratches or warping, and adhesion testing for bonded components.
  3. Final Quality Control (FQC): Conducted on finished frames before packaging. Visual inspections for color consistency, surface defects, and proper assembly. Dimensional accuracy is verified against tolerances, often ±0.2mm or better.
  4. Functional Testing: For frames with integrated features (e.g., lighting or locking mechanisms), functional testing ensures operational integrity.

Common Testing Techniques

  • Optical Clarity Testing: Using spectrophotometers or haze meters to confirm transparency and absence of distortions.
  • Impact and Durability Tests: Simulating transportation or environmental conditions to assess resistance to scratches, UV exposure, or physical shocks.
  • Chemical Resistance: Testing for resistance to cleaning agents or environmental pollutants, especially relevant for international markets with varied climates.

Comprehensive Cost and Pricing Analysis for lucite picture frames Sourcing

Cost Structure Breakdown

When sourcing lucite (acrylic) picture frames, understanding the detailed cost components is essential for effective negotiations and margin optimization. The primary cost drivers include materials, labor, manufacturing overhead, tooling, quality control, logistics, and desired profit margin.

  • Materials: The bulk of the cost hinges on high-quality acrylic sheets, which vary in thickness, clarity, and finish. Premium-grade lucite with UV resistance, anti-scratch coatings, or custom colors naturally commands higher prices. Material costs can fluctuate based on supplier location, global supply chain stability, and purchase volume.
  • Labor: Manufacturing labor costs depend on the complexity of the frame design and the country of production. Countries like China, India, or Eastern Europe typically offer lower labor rates compared to European or Middle Eastern manufacturers. Skilled assembly, finishing, and packaging add to labor expenses.
  • Manufacturing Overhead: This includes factory utilities, machinery depreciation, and operational expenses. Advanced CNC machining, polishing, or custom engraving increases overhead costs.
  • Tooling: For custom or intricate designs, initial tooling costs (e.g., molds, jigs) can be significant but are amortized over large production runs. Small orders may see higher per-unit tooling costs.
  • Quality Control (QC): Ensuring defect-free, consistent products involves inspection, which adds to cost but is crucial for maintaining standards, especially when certifications or specific quality benchmarks are required.
  • Logistics: Shipping costs depend on order volume, destination country, chosen Incoterms, and transportation modes. Air freight, while faster, is costlier than sea freight, impacting overall landed costs.
  • Margins: A typical markup ranges from 10% to 30%, but this can vary based on buyer-supplier relationships, order size, and market competitiveness.

Price Influencers

Several factors shape the final price for lucite picture frames in international markets:

  • Volume & MOQ: Larger orders generally benefit from bulk discounts, reducing per-unit costs. Suppliers often set Minimum Order Quantities (MOQ) to ensure production efficiency.
  • Customization & Specifications: Custom shapes, sizes, colors, or finishing touches (e.g., UV coatings, printing) increase manufacturing complexity and cost. Standard frames are more economical.
  • Material Choices: Higher-grade acrylics with enhanced properties (e.g., impact resistance, optical clarity) cost more than standard variants.
  • Quality & Certifications: Buyers demanding compliance with ISO, CE, or other standards may incur additional testing and certification costs, influencing price.
  • Supplier Factors: Supplier reputation, proximity, and production capacity influence price. Established manufacturers with advanced equipment typically charge a premium but offer better consistency.
  • Incoterms & Logistics: FOB (Free on Board) or CIF (Cost, Insurance, Freight) terms impact landed costs. FOB allows buyers to negotiate freight, potentially saving costs, especially when shipping in bulk.

Essential Technical Properties and Trade Terminology for lucite picture frames

Critical Technical Properties of Lucite Picture Frames

1. Material Grade and Composition
The quality of acrylic used in lucite picture frames is fundamental. Higher-grade acrylic, such as UV-stabilized or optical-grade Lucite, offers superior clarity, durability, and resistance to yellowing over time. B2B buyers should specify the required grade based on application—premium grades are essential for high-end displays, while standard grades suffice for more utilitarian uses. Selecting the appropriate material impacts both aesthetic quality and long-term performance.

2. Thickness and Wall Dimensions
The thickness of the acrylic panel directly influences the frame’s strength and visual impact. Common thicknesses range from 2mm to 10mm, with thicker options offering enhanced rigidity and a premium feel. Precise control over wall dimensions ensures compatibility with mounting systems and enhances overall durability. Tolerance levels for thickness are critical to maintain consistency across large orders, preventing fitment issues or aesthetic inconsistencies.

3. Tolerance and Dimensional Accuracy
Dimensional tolerance defines the allowable deviation from specified measurements, typically expressed in millimeters or thousandths of an inch (e.g., ±0.2mm). Tight tolerances (e.g., ±0.1mm) are vital when multiple components need to fit together seamlessly, especially in custom or intricate designs. For international B2B transactions, clear specifications on tolerances prevent costly rework, delays, or product rejection.

4. Surface Finish and Optical Clarity
Surface quality impacts the visual appeal of the framed image. A high-quality, polished surface with minimal scratches or distortions ensures clarity and a professional look. Optical clarity, especially in premium acrylic, minimizes haze and distortion, crucial for gallery-quality displays. Surface treatments like anti-reflective coatings can further enhance visual performance, particularly in brightly lit environments.

5. Chemical and Environmental Resistance
Acrylic frames should withstand environmental factors such as UV exposure, humidity, and temperature fluctuations. B2B buyers working in outdoor or high-humidity settings should prioritize UV-resistant and chemical-resistant acrylic types. This ensures longevity, reduces maintenance costs, and preserves the aesthetic integrity of the display over time.

6. Customization Capabilities
Advanced manufacturing techniques enable customization of shape, size, and finishing. Features like beveled edges, drilled holes, or integrated mounting slots are often required for bespoke projects. Suppliers offering precise CNC machining and finishing can meet complex design specifications, providing a competitive edge in tailored solutions.


Essential Trade Terms for Lucite Picture Frames

1. OEM (Original Equipment Manufacturer)
Refers to manufacturers producing custom-designed acrylic frames tailored to a brand’s specifications. Understanding OEM terms helps buyers negotiate for customized products, branding options, and specific quality standards, ensuring the final product aligns with branding and aesthetic requirements.

2. MOQ (Minimum Order Quantity)
The smallest quantity a supplier is willing to produce or sell. Recognizing MOQ helps buyers plan procurement budgets, manage inventory, and negotiate pricing, especially when sourcing from overseas manufacturers where MOQs can vary significantly.

3. RFQ (Request for Quotation)
A formal process where buyers solicit price estimates from suppliers. An RFQ typically includes specifications, quantities, and delivery timelines. Clear RFQs enable accurate, competitive quotes, and streamline supplier selection for international transactions.

4. Incoterms (International Commercial Terms)
Standardized trade terms defining responsibilities, costs, and risks during transportation. Common Incoterms like FOB (Free on Board) and CIF (Cost, Insurance, and Freight) clarify who bears costs at each stage of shipping. Familiarity with Incoterms minimizes misunderstandings in cross-border deals, ensuring transparent cost and risk allocation.

5. Lead Time
The period from order placement to product delivery. For international buyers, especially in regions like Africa, South America, or the Middle East, understanding lead times is critical for planning project timelines and inventory management.

6. Quality Certifications
Standards such as ISO, ASTM, or specific environmental certifications (e.g., RoHS, REACH) demonstrate compliance with international quality and safety standards. Ensuring suppliers hold relevant certifications reduces risk and guarantees product reliability in diverse markets.

3. What are typical minimum order quantities (MOQs), lead times, and payment terms for international purchases of lucite picture frames?

MOQs vary depending on the supplier but generally range from 500 to 5,000 units for standard models, with lower MOQs available for customization or smaller sizes. Lead times are typically between 2 to 8 weeks, depending on complexity, customization, and production capacity. Payment terms often include 30% upfront deposit with the balance payable before shipment or upon delivery. Some suppliers offer letters of credit or escrow payment methods for added security. Clarify these terms upfront and negotiate flexible options, especially for large or recurring orders, to optimize cash flow and delivery schedules.
